Patient Recruitment Associate

Parexel International Corporation

USA - Any Region - Home Based

Home Based Role, US

Support and facilitate patient recruitment and retention activities, such as but not limited to; supporting the development of the patient recruitment plan, assisting with branding and creative concept development, initiating call center activities (e.g. screener development), document customization and tracking and analyzing performance metrics. Responsible for management of small to medium scope projects with patient recruitment and retention services.

Key Accountabilities:

Co-Manages Patient Recruitment and Retention initiatives on Client Projects Acts as the patient recruitment co-manager assigned as part of the core project team responsible for internal and client project team communications and reporting.Patient Recruitment Associate may work closely with Patient Recruitment Lead/ Sr. Patient Recruitment Lead co-managing assigned projects, based on project needs and scope. May manage small scope projects independently.Assists with implementation of Multiple Patient Recruitment and Retention Tactics Oversees the development of patient recruitment tactics with assigned Patient Recruitment Lead/Senior Patient Recruitment Lead providing direction to all relevant internal and external resources (e.g. project teams and contracted vendors). Tactics implemented may include: collateral materials, traditional media (TV, print, radio), online media, PR, advocacy group outreach, websites, technology based retention services, physician communications, pre-screeners and PAREXEL PreScreen + (chart review tool).Basic Understanding of Financial Management Works with co-manager to learn tracking of pass-through and hours charged to a project and how to ensure accuracy. Works with procurement to obtain vendor quotes. Works with co-manager to track project expenses using a dashboard to ensure project spend is on target with budget milestones.Metrics Tracking and Reporting of ROI Co-manage the analysis of recruitment metrics to identify trends, issues, areas of success and areas for improvement and the overall impact of the tactics implemented. Actively manage the QC of the data captured in the PreScreen+ (chart review tool) tracker and report metrics to study teams.Presentations and Meetings Develop with oversight and input from line manager various patient recruitment and retention presentations and trainings including; KOM slides, Investigator Meeting slides and PreScreen+ training slides.
